diff --git a/birbnetes.yml b/birbnetes.yml index 14bc569..6bcda50 100644 --- a/birbnetes.yml +++ b/birbnetes.yml @@ -105,7 +105,7 @@ channels: operationId: sendprobability message: $ref: '#/components/messages/output' - edge/sensor: + device/sensor: bindings: mqt: qos: 1 @@ -124,7 +124,7 @@ channels: operationId: sendSensorData message: $ref: '#/components/messages/sensor' - edge/control: + device/control: bindings: mqt: qos: 2 @@ -143,6 +143,25 @@ channels: operationId: sendCommand message: $ref: '#/components/messages/controlmessage' + device/status: + bindings: + mqt: + qos: 0 + retain: true + bindingVersion: 0.1.0 + description: Status messages of a device + subscribe: + summary: Recieve device status messages + description: Operation faliure or device status information + operationId: recieveStatusMessage + message: + $ref: '#/components/messages/statusmessage' + publish: + summary: Send status messages + description: Send operational messages to interested parties + operationId: sendStatusMessage + message: + $ref: '#/components/messages/statusmessage' components: securitySchemes: